December 8, 2009: A synopsis of the 17th National Book Week FestivalBy Charles Batambuze
The 17th National Book Week Festival held on 14-19 September 2009 stood out as the most important and exciting literary celebration of books and reading and their contribution to the development of Uganda culturally, socially, economically and politically. The theme of the festival was, “a reading parent, a reading child.” Parents were reminded of the important role that they play in teaching culture values including reading to their children. This was the first time that the book week was focusing on a constituency outside of the formal book sector and government.
